- How do I qualify for the $600 discount as a new Fi customer?
- A new Fi customer is somebody who is new to Google Fi on either a new plan, or a new member as a part of an existing group plan.
- To qualify for the $600 discount, you need to:
- Activate the Samsung S20, S20+, or S20 Ultra on a full service plan (data-only SIMs do not qualify) within 30 days of the shipment confirmation email and remain active on Google Fi for 90 consecutive days.
- You must also bring/transfer your number to Fi within 30 days of the shipment confirmation email. Fi-to-Fi number transfers are not eligible.
- If you choose to get a new number, you will not receive the $600 discount.
- How do I qualify for the $600 discount as an existing Fi customer?
- An existing Fi customer is somebody who has been active on Fi on or before January 5th, 2020.
- To qualify for the $600 discount, you need to:
- Activate the Samsung S20, S20+, or S20 Ultra on the same account used to purchase the phone.
- Activate the phone on a full service plan (data-only SIMs do not qualify) within 30 days of the shipment confirmation email and remain active on Google Fi for 90 consecutive days.
- The discounted price will automatically apply during checkout. If you do not meet the conditions above, the discounted amount will be charged to your Google Pay account to match the full price of the phone.
